技术文摘
PHP函数单元测试自动化报告生成
PHP函数单元测试自动化报告生成
在PHP开发中,函数单元测试是确保代码质量和功能正确性的重要环节。而自动化报告生成则能进一步提升测试效率,让开发人员更清晰地了解测试结果。
自动化报告生成能够节省大量时间和精力。传统的测试报告往往需要人工整理和编写,这不仅繁琐,还容易出现遗漏或错误。通过自动化工具,只需运行测试脚本,就能快速生成详细的报告,包括测试用例的执行情况、通过和失败的数量、错误信息等。开发人员可以直接查看报告,迅速定位问题,无需手动梳理大量的测试数据。
自动化报告生成有助于提高测试的准确性和可靠性。自动化工具按照预设的规则和标准进行测试,并生成客观、一致的报告。避免了人为因素对测试结果的影响,确保测试结果的真实性和可信度。报告中详细的错误信息和堆栈跟踪,能帮助开发人员快速找到问题的根源,进行针对性的修复。
实现PHP函数单元测试自动化报告生成,需要选择合适的测试框架和工具。例如,PHPUnit是PHP中广泛使用的单元测试框架,它提供了丰富的断言和测试用例编写方式。结合代码覆盖率分析工具,如Xdebug,可以获取更全面的测试信息,生成包含代码覆盖率的详细报告。
在实际应用中,开发人员可以根据项目的需求和特点,定制报告的内容和格式。例如,添加图表和统计数据,使报告更直观易懂;或者将报告集成到持续集成系统中,实现自动化的测试和报告流程。
PHP函数单元测试自动化报告生成是提高PHP开发质量和效率的重要手段。它不仅节省了时间和精力,还提高了测试的准确性和可靠性。通过选择合适的工具和定制报告内容,开发人员可以更好地掌握代码质量,及时发现和解决问题,为项目的顺利进行提供有力保障。在日益复杂的PHP开发环境中,自动化报告生成的重要性将愈发凸显。
- VBA 攻克 Windows 空当接龙 617 局
- VBA 实现获取 PPT 幻灯片所有标题的代码
- VBA 中 UsedObjects 集合的使用方法
- Coldfusion MX 技巧精华收集 2 第 1/6 页
- Coldfusion MX 技巧精华汇总(1) 第 1/5 页
- VBA 与 Python Pandas 处理数据案例对比剖析
- UserAccessList 集合的功能(VBA)解析
- VBA 中浏览文件夹对话框的调用方式汇总
- Excel VBA 实现当前行高亮显示的代码
- 为数据报表增添合计字段
- VBA 代码实现编辑框内容改变时对应单元格随之改变
- ColdFusion MX 轻松实现 FLASH 制作 第 1/3 页
- ColdFusionMX 编程之循环指南
- VBA 实现 Excel 依据某一列拆分多个文件
- ColdFusionMX 编程指引:ColdFusionMX Basic Tag 编程